
Sharks favourites to secure Lewis
Cronulla Sharks coach Shane Flanagan has been in regular contact with Luke Lewis’ manager, but he denies having ever discussed bringing the NSW Origin back-rower to the Sharks in 2013.
Lewis on Monday announced he would be leaving the Penrith Panthers at the end of the NRL season to pursue a fresh challenge, with the Sharks quickly anointed as favourites to secure his prized signature.
But while Flanagan talks regularly with Lewis’ manager Greg Willett – who also doubles as the Sharks coach’s accountant – he said the want-away Panther had never been a topic of conversation.
Until now.
Lewis was spotted with former Penrith teammate and now Sharks backrower Wade Graham in the Cronulla area on the weekend, but Graham denied there was sinister to their get-together.
“He had the weekend off and we just caught up for a coffee as mates do,” Graham said.
